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ak, contained to a single room | Yes | No | You can likely handle it yourself with a bucket and a towel. |
| Large leak, affecting multiple rooms or floors | No | Yes | You’ll need specialized equipment and expertise to handle the cleanup and restoration. |
| Visible water damage or warping on your floors | No | Yes | Ignoring the problem can lead to further damage and costly repairs down the line. |
| Musty odors or increased utility bills | No | Yes | These signs of water damage or inefficiency need professional attention to prevent further problems. |

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al Cost in New Brighton, MN
The cost of washing machine overflow water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in New Brighton, MN.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, local labor costs |
| Repair and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| Materials and labor costs, extent of repairs needed |
| Water Testing and Inspection | $100 – $500 | Frequency and complexity of the inspection |
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the actual cost of washing machine overflow water removal will depend on the specifics of your situation. Our team will provide a free estimate after conducting an on-site assessment, so you can get a clear picture of the costs involved.
